Jiangang Chen, Ph.D. (Former Postdoctoral Research Scientist)

Academic Qualifications

  • Ph.D., Mechanical Engineering, The Hong Kong Polytechnic University (Hong Kong, China), 2011
  • M.S., Biomedical Engineering, Xi'an Jiaotong University (Xi'an, Shaanxi, China), 2006
  • B.S., Electronic Engineering, Nanchang Hangkong University (Nanchang, Jiangxi, China), 2003

Biography

Jiangang has a multidisciplinary background of electronic, biomedical and mechanical engineering. He commenced his research in 2003 in the Xi'an Jiaotong University, and later in 2006, he joined the research group of Prof. Yongping Zheng in the Hong Kong Polytechnic University (HKPolyU) as a research assistant. In 2007, Jiangang joined the Consortium for Sound and Vibration Research in HKPolyU as a Ph.D. student under the supervision of Dr. Zhongqing Su and Prof. Li Cheng. He also worked in the Laboratoire d'Imagerie Paramétrique in the Paris VI University as an exchange student under the supervision of Prof. Pascal Laugier in 2010. He is now working in the UEIL as a postdoctoral research scientist and is involved in the harmonic motion imaging and pulse wave imaging projects.

Jiangang's research interests include harmonic motion imaging for human soft tissue, wave propagation, biomechanics, quantitative ultrasound (for bone assessment), finite element analysis, non-destructive evaluation, as well as smart materials and structures.
